关于字符串操作的题

# # 1. 将字符串 "abcd" 转成大写
# str = 'abcd'
# print(str.upper())
# # 2. 计算字符串 "cd" 在 字符串 "abcd"中出现的位置
# print(str.find('cd', 1))
# # 3. 字符串 "a,b,c,d" ,请用逗号分割字符串,分割后的结果是什么类型的?
# print(str.split(',',maxsplit=0))
# # 4. "{name}喜欢{fruit}".format(name="李雷") 执行会出错,请修改代码让其正确执行
# # 5. string = "Python is good", 请将字符串里的Python替换成 python,并输出替换后的结果
# # String = "Python is good"
# # print(String.replace('Python', 'python'))
# # 6. 有一个字符串 string =  "python修炼第一期.html",请写程序从这个字符串里获得.html前面的部分,要用尽可能多的方式来做这个事情
# string = 'python修炼第一期.html'
# print(string[0:11])
# # 7. 如何获取字符串的长度?
# print(len(str))
# # 8. "this is a book",请将字符串里的book替换成apple
# a="this IS a book"
# print(a.replace('book', 'apple'))
# # 9. "this is a book", 请用程序判断该字符串是否以this开头
# print(a.startswith("this"))
# # 10. "this is a book", 请用程序判断该字符串是否以apple结尾
# print(a.endswith("apple"))
# # 11. "This IS a book", 请将字符串里的大写字符转成小写字符
# print(a.lower())
# # 12. "This IS a book", 请将字符串里的小写字符,转成大写字符
# print(a.swapcase())
# # 13. "this is a book\n", 字符串的末尾有一个回车符,请将其删除
# i="this is a book\n"
# i.replace()
# 1.元组元素求和b=(1,2,3,4,5,6,7,8,9)
# 有没有人写过求和方法sum;每一个数,循环 for i in b:
b=(1,2,3,4,5,49,17,8,9)
print(sum(b))
# 2.输出元组内7的倍数及个位为7的数
for i in b:
   if i%7==0 or i%10==7:
    print(i)

# 1、二个条件2、满足逻辑表达是and 还or   3、num%7==0  str[-1]==7

# 3.列表倒数 输出 a = [321, 7654, 21, 6543]
a=[123,4567,12,3456]
a.reverse()
print(a)
  • 0
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值